Transaction 5ecbf72e16ae754870b86be9e3da3c09b0363ce8a13d6ac2e036789cf2a18c67

1 Input
2 Outputs
  • 5ecbf72e16ae754870b86be9e3da3c09b0363ce8a13d6ac2e036789cf2a18c67:0
  • value  4500000
    address  3DMCnNQDJj9GuYgkobnTuEqhE4cJYKbZ4u
  • 5ecbf72e16ae754870b86be9e3da3c09b0363ce8a13d6ac2e036789cf2a18c67:1
  • value  9576
    address  1QC6vHmZnfEpfcUQJy7i323yvgRYsCJpCS